IPD21 force conducted joint training with the Indian Navy

October 6-8, IPD21 unit JS KAGA and JS MURASAME conducted joint training with INS Kochi, INS Teg and Indian Navy's aircraft in the waters west of India.
The Commanding Officer of IPD21 force, the Commander of Flotilla 3, RADM IKEUCHI Izuru, stated, “We conducted joint training “JIMEX” with the Indian Navy, to enhance our tactical skills and cooperation with the Indian Navy. The JMSDF will further deepen its defense cooperation relationship with the Indian Navy, which are “special strategic global partner”, and work together in order to realize a Free and Open Indo-Pacific.”
Despite COVID-19, The Self-Defense Fleet makes full use of the characteristics of the naval force, flexibility and mobility, promotes cooperative relationship with partner countries, and contributes to support stability in the Indo-Pacific region.
